Why do medications get compounded? Because one size doesn't fit all.
Compounding allows pharmacists to prepare medications in:
- Exact doses tailored to the patient
- Child-friendly strengths and flavors
- Specialized formulations for pets
- Alternative dosage forms when commercial products aren't suitable
- Medications free from certain dyes, preservatives, or allergens
Every patient is unique, and compounded medications help provide personalized solutions when standard options don't meet specific needs. Have questions about compounded medications? 🌞 Summer Healthcare Tips to Keep You Feeling Your Best 🩺🌿
Summer is a time for fun in the sun, but it also brings unique health challenges. Whether you’re hitting the beach, hiking trails, or just enjoying long days outdoors, here are some simple yet effective healthcare tips to help you stay healthy all season long:
🔹 Stay Hydrated
Dehydration can sneak up quickly in the heat. Aim for at least 8–10 glasses of water a day—more if you’re active or out in the sun. Add some cucumber or lemon for a refreshing twist!
🔹 Protect Your Skin
Sunscreen isn’t just for beach days. Apply broad-spectrum SPF 30+ daily, even on cloudy days. Reapply every two hours—and don’t forget spots like ears, feet, and the back of your neck.
🔹 Eat Light and Seasonal
Fresh fruits and veggies like watermelon, cucumbers, berries, and leafy greens are hydrating and packed with nutrients. Avoid heavy meals that can make you feel sluggish in the heat.
🔹 Dress Smart
Choose light-colored, loose-fitting clothing made from breathable fabrics like cotton or linen. A wide-brimmed hat and sunglasses can also protect you from harmful UV rays.
🔹 Know the Signs of Heat-Related Illness
Dizziness, nausea, excessive sweating, or confusion can signal heat exhaustion or heatstroke. Take breaks in the shade, cool down with damp cloths, and seek medical help if needed.
🔹 Stay Active Safely
Try to exercise early in the morning or later in the evening when temperatures are cooler. Listen to your body, and don’t push through extreme heat.
Your health is your greatest asset—protect it while enjoying all that summer has to offer!
